Characterization of Aminopeptidase P from the Unicellular Cyanobacterium Synechocystis sp. PCC6803
A S Baik1, K S Mironov2, D V Arkhipov2
1Timiryazev Institute of Plant Physiology, Russian Academy of Sciences, Moscow, 127276, Russia. a_baik@mail.ru.
Abstract:
The PepP protein has been purified in vitro and characterized for the first time. It is encoded by the sll0136 gene of the unicellular cyanobacterium Synechocystis sp. PCC6803. It is established that the PepP protein is a Mn2+-dependent Xaa-Pro-specific aminopeptidase. The protein in the reaction of hydrolysis of the fluorescent peptide Lys(N-Abz)-Pro-Pro-pNA has a maximal activity at pH 7.6 and 32°C.
